Jerry Cantrell's New Solo Album "I Want Blood" Set to Release October 18
Mark your calendars for October 18, as ALICE IN CHAINS guitarist Jerry Cantrell is set to unleash his highly anticipated solo album, "I Want Blood," via Double J Music. This release promises to be a thrilling addition to Cantrell's storied career, showcasing his unparalleled talent and versatility.
Cantrell himself describes the album with palpable enthusiasm, stating, "This record is a serious piece of work. It's a motherfucker. It's hard, no doubt, and completely unlike 'Brighten'. And that's what you want, to end up in a different place. There's a confidence to this album. I think it's some of my best songwriting and playing, and certainly some of my best singing."
